Estimating travel time for a 300-mile journey depends on several factors, including average speed, traffic conditions, road type, and the number of stops required. For example, at a constant speed of 60 miles per hour, the trip would theoretically take five hours. However, real-world driving rarely maintains such consistency. Therefore, incorporating additional time for unforeseen delays is essential for accurate planning.
